Technimark strives to innovate in five areas we consider critical to our customer’s success:

Machinery and Process Technology

Technimark is focused on developing innovations in molding machine technology and plastics processing to reduce costs and improve capabilities in injection and blow molding.

Tooling Technology

Our tooling engineers are continuously exploring the latest tooling technologies to mold plastic more efficiently and improve the plastics manufacturing process to allow more assembly, decoration, multi-component production and product differentiation within the mold.

Automation Technology

Automation allows Technimark to decorate and perform secondary assembly of high volume applications at low cost. Our technology development organization is focused on creating automation equipment designs that can automate the manufacturing process most efficiently as well as reduce capital costs and lead time.

Product Design

Technimark has offered product design services through our design center since 1989. We have a staff of designers, mechanical and plastic engineers that can take our clients’ conceptual ideas, develop innovative designs and fully-engineer them for high-volume production. We specialize in creating product designs that are optimized for a robust manufacturing process allowing for lower part cost and higher quality.

Raw Materials Development

We are continuing to expand on our plastic material development capabilities to reduce raw material costs, reduce raw material usage, increase the use of recycled materials and develop materials derived from renewable resources.
